In this video, I’ll share some of my favorite Tensorflow Magenta projects. The purpose of this video is to give you some ideas about how to learn Tensorflow and Machine Learning. If music or art inspire you to create, these are some great projects to get started.
I also share a visualization tool playground. This will help you better understand neural network in Tensorflow.

How to Fix Vanishing Gradients Using the Rectified Linear Activation Function
https://machinelearningmastery.com/how-to-fix-vanishing-gradients-using-the-rectified-linear-activation-function/
🔗 How to Fix Vanishing Gradients Using the Rectified Linear Activation Function
The vanishing gradients problem is one example of unstable behavior that you may encounter when training a deep neural network. It describes the situation where a deep multilayer feed-forward network or a recurrent neural network is unable to propagate useful gradient information from the output end of the model back to the layers near the …
